Our MRes in History offers you an excellent opportunity to extend your range and depth of historical knowledge alongside your proficiency in research and project management. The course is an ideal academic undertaking in preparation for a PhD in History, as well as a valuable qualification for those pursuing a wide range of careers. Advanced research skills acquired by MRes students are sought after in a range of sectors, from finance to academia, and teaching to the civil service.<br/><br/>Our course provides a thorough grounding in current historical research theories and methods. The learning culminated in the completion of a 28,000-word research dissertation. As the focus of the MRes is on independent research, you can craft a course that is unique to you and exactly matches your interests. <br/><br/>We offer supervision in a broad range of historical subjects and periods; drawing on the expertise of our history staff who are actively engaged in research that is nationally, and internationally, significant. Our areas of research include 20th-century German History; the World Wars; the military revolution; early modern British history; the medieval British church; medieval monasticism; the Norman Conquest; the Vikings; early modern colonialism; witchcraft and the supernatural; leisure and tourism in Britain; 20th-century popular culture in Britain; the British Empire; courts, cities and consumers in medieval Europe; 20th-century genocide; the North-South divide; 20th-century American History; the civil rights movement; the Vietnam War.
